## Session Handling — Grateleaf Receipt Mailer

The Grateleaf mailer sends donation receipts within five minutes of a confirmed gift. It holds a short-lived session against the ledger service; if that session expires mid-batch, receipts queue silently and donors complain the next morning. Check the mailer dashboard for stalled batches before anything else. Requeueing is safe and idempotent — duplicates are deduplicated by gift reference. To re-authenticate the mailer session from the on-call console, use the bearer token below.

login token, yajeg-fawif: eyJhbGciOiJIUzI1NiIsInR5cCI6IkpXVCJ9.eyJzdWIiOiIEdPQYnZXaZIn0.HSRTnYZBx0Qc

Welcome to the GarageSense rotation! The occupancy feed for the Larkmont deck polls every 30 seconds and pushes counts to the Stallwatch dashboard. If the feed flatlines, restart the poller before paging anyone — nine times out of ten that fixes it. The poller reads its config from the standard env file, and it needs one credential to authenticate against the sensor gateway.

vault entry, fadup-tagag: RELAY_SECRET8=2fd92179

## Tuning

The Cartwright fee engine evaluates shipping rules in priority order with a per-request evaluation budget. All limits below are enforced server-side and cannot be overridden by client input, which is the relevant property for review: a hostile ruleset cannot exceed the rule-depth or recursion ceilings regardless of payload size. Timeouts are wall-clock and apply per evaluation, not per rule. The enforced defaults are as follows.

tuning constants:
THRESHOLDS = {
    "kelix": 280,
    "druvan": 756,
    "oliael": 399,
}